31,598,960 is a composite number, even.
31,598,960 (thirty-one million five hundred ninety-eight thousand nine hundred sixty) is an even 8-digit number. It is a composite number with 20 divisors, and factors as 2⁴ × 5 × 394,987. Its proper divisors sum to 41,868,808,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x1E22970.
